The Roselle Park Veterans Memorial Library is seeking a friendly, dependable, and service-oriented individual to join our team as a Part-Time Library Assistant.
The Library Assistant works closely with library staff to provide excellent customer service, assist patrons with library resources and technology, maintain the organization and appearance of the collection, and support the day-to-day operations of the library.
The ideal candidate enjoys working with the public, is comfortable assisting people of varying ages and backgrounds, and can work both independently and as part of a team.
Library experience is preferred but not required. Training will be provided to qualified candidates.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:- Provide courteous and professional service to library patrons.
- Assist patrons at the circulation desk with checking materials in and out, renewals, holds, and other account-related questions.
- Register new patrons for library cards and assist with basic account issues.
- Answer basic reference and directional questions and refer more complex questions to appropriate library staff.
- Assist patrons with computers, printing, copying, scanning, and other basic technology needs.
- Sort, organize, and shelve books and other library materials.
- Maintain neat, orderly, and attractive shelves and public areas.
- Process returned materials and assist with book drop duties.
- Assist with library programs, events, displays, and special projects.
- Help create a welcoming and inclusive environment for all members of the community.
- Follow established library policies and procedures.
- Perform other duties as assigned by the Library Director or designated supervisor.
